Job summary

Hackensack Meridian Health seeks a Director of Education Development and Special Projects to drive strategic education initiatives across the organization. You will partner with the Vice President of Team Health to design programs, implement curricula, and oversee accreditation, grants, and research activities.

You will lead process improvements, manage complex projects, and mentor teams to sustain high quality education delivery in a dynamic healthcare environment.

The Director of Education Development and Special Projects, with oversight of the Vice President of Team Health (TH), is a central part of TH's management team that works collaboratively to implement strategic and development planning and also works independently to create and oversee the implementation of an integrated approach to process improvement, education, certification, accreditation, grants, research, residencies, engagement, and awards.

Education, Knowledge, Skills and Abilities Required:
  • Bachelor's degree in nursing, science, biology or other related field.
  • Minimum of 5 years experience in Healthcare setting.
  • Minimum of 3 years experience in education and program/curriculum design.
  • Minimum of 3 years management/leadership experience.
  • Minimum of 3 years experience with regulatory standards and compliance (e.g., OSHA, NJDOHSS, CDC, TJC, etc.).
  • Project management, process improvement and strategic planning experience.
  • Data management, analysis and reporting.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Proficient computer skills that include but are not limited to Microsoft Office and/or Google Suite platforms.
Education, Knowledge, Skills and Abilities Preferred:
  • Master's Degree in Health Care, Business, or other field.
Licenses and Certifications Required:
  • RN NJ state licensure, if applicable.
Licenses and Certifications Preferred:
  • Lean Six Sigma Certification.
  • Project Management Certification (PMP).
  • OSHA 10 Certification.
  • CHSP.
  • COHN-S (if RN).
